The 2019 Latvian Football Cup was the 25th edition of the football tournament. The competition began on 22 May 2019 and ended on 26 October 2019.[1] Riga FC were the defending champions, having won the previous year's final over Ventspils 5–4 in a penalty shoot–out.[2]
